Income
Ads: $0 because I haven’t joined any ad networks yet.
Sponsored Content: $0. I haven’t accepted any offers yet. I did receive a free subscription to an app for Toot worth $25.
Affiliates: $230. This is where I made all of my money. I’ll break it down for you.
- Zazzle: $83 (Please note that I’ve been on Zazzle for years so this isn’t specific to my blog. I’m including it because I have had a lot of traffic from my Ultimate Guide to Earning Extra Money with Zazzle post.)
- Bluehost: $130
- Amazon: $11
- Ebates: $6
Expenses
Hosting: $35 (This is for the whole year but I paid it all up front)
Tailwind: $109 (This is also for the whole year. This is the original price minus a $15 credit. You can get the same credit here.)
Facebook: $6. (I stupidly paid for Facebook ads that did next to nothing for me.)
Totals
Income: $230
Expenses: $150
Net Income: $80
Not bad for only doing this for about 6 weeks. Next month I may not have any expenses at all since my hosting and Tailwind are paid for the year. My initial investment has already paid off so even if I quit right now, I’m $80 ahead. I’m probably going to reinvest that $80 into my blog whether it’s paying for blogging courses or advertising. I’m thinking of trying sponsored pins on Pinterest since that’s where most of my traffic comes from. Speaking of traffic…
How much traffic did I get?
Sessions: 2,657
Users: 2,100
Pageviews: 3,520
Where did it come from?
Social: 85%
- Pinterest: 53%
- Facebook: 28%
- StumbleUpon: 14%
- Twitter: 4%
- Instagram: 1%
Direct: 13%
Referral: 2%
Organic Search: 1%

When you make money from Bluehost, is that from the traffic that visited your site? I am looking into setting up a self hosted blog and I’m not sure how the whole making money thing works. Thanks! ?
Niki @ Toot's Mom is Tired says
No it’s from referring people to bluehost. If you’re using their hosting, they pretty much automatically accept you into their referral program. They pay $65 per referral.
